The fuel cell electric vehicle (FCEV) market in Brazil is still in its early stages but shows promising growth potential. The government`s focus on reducing carbon emissions and promoting sustainable transportation solutions has created a favorable environment for the development of FCEVs. Key players in the market include automakers such as Toyota and Hyundai, who have introduced FCEV models in the country. Infrastructure development, such as hydrogen refueling stations, is a critical factor for the widespread adoption of FCEVs in Brazil. Challenges such as high initial costs and limited infrastructure remain, but with increasing investments and technological advancements, the Brazil FCEV market is expected to grow steadily in the coming years.

In the Brazil fuel cell electric vehicle market, challenges include limited infrastructure for hydrogen fueling stations, high costs associated with fuel cell technology, and low consumer awareness and acceptance of these vehicles. The lack of a widespread network of hydrogen refueling stations makes it difficult for consumers to adopt fuel cell electric vehicles as a viable transportation option. Additionally, the high initial purchase price and maintenance costs of fuel cell vehicles compared to traditional gasoline-powered cars pose a barrier to widespread adoption. Moreover, the general lack of awareness among consumers about the benefits and capabilities of fuel cell electric vehicles hinders market growth. Overcoming these challenges will require investments in infrastructure development, incentivizing consumers to switch to fuel cell vehicles, and educating the public about the advantages of this technology.

In Brazil, government policies related to the fuel cell electric vehicle market are still in the early stages of development. The government has shown interest in promoting clean energy technologies, including fuel cell vehicles, through initiatives such as the National Program for Sustainable Production and Use of Biofuels (RenovaBio). However, specific policies targeting fuel cell electric vehicles are limited compared to other countries. The Brazilian government has focused more on biofuels and traditional electric vehicles. Moving forward, there may be opportunities for increased support and incentives for fuel cell electric vehicles as part of broader efforts to reduce greenhouse gas emissions and promote sustainable transportation options.
